Sinem Alturjman is a scholar working on Computer Networks and Communications, Information Systems and Computer Vision and Pattern Recognition. According to data from OpenAlex, Sinem Alturjman has authored 13 papers receiving a total of 376 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Computer Networks and Communications, 4 papers in Information Systems and 4 papers in Computer Vision and Pattern Recognition. Recurrent topics in Sinem Alturjman's work include IoT and Edge/Fog Computing (2 papers), User Authentication and Security Systems (2 papers) and Video Surveillance and Tracking Methods (2 papers). Sinem Alturjman is often cited by papers focused on IoT and Edge/Fog Computing (2 papers), User Authentication and Security Systems (2 papers) and Video Surveillance and Tracking Methods (2 papers). Sinem Alturjman collaborates with scholars based in Canada, Türkiye and Cyprus. Sinem Alturjman's co-authors include Fadi Al‐Turjman, Fadi Al‐Turjman, Leonardo Mostarda, Enver Ever, Sherin Abdelhamid, Satvik Vats, Chadi Altrjman, Ramiz Salama, Aysu Betin-Can and Satya Prakash Yadav and has published in prestigious journals such as IEEE Access, IEEE Transactions on Industrial Informatics and Multimedia Tools and Applications.
